SWAC Championship Game history

The SWAC Championship Game is back from the dead in 2018. Here’s a look at the history of the game.

Texas Southern (0-1)*

Despite being in football talent-rich Texas, Texas Southern has never really been a powerhouse on the field. It did manage to make it to the 2011 title game and win, beating Alabama State 11-6, but that loss was later vacated due to NCAA violations. So TSU is technically winless in the championship era.

Prairie View (1-0)

Like its Texas neighbor, TSU, Prairie View has struggled to make it to the championship game in the SWAC West. It’s lone win and appearance came in 2009 when head coach Henry Frazier led PVAMU to a 30-24 win over Alabama A&M for its first SWAC title since 1964.

UAPB 1-1

Pine Bluff broke Grambling and Southern’s streak of eight straight SWAC West champs from Louisiana in 2006, but dropped the ball by losing to Alabama A&M 22-13. It would have to wait six more years to get back to the big show, but this time it finished the job as it edged out Jackson State 24-21 in a thriller in 2012.
